Coding style and naming convention
Conventions names examples
| Upper Camel Case | Lower Camel Case | Upper Snake Case | Lower Snake Case |
|---|---|---|---|
| UpperCamelCase | lowerCamelCase | UPPER_SNAKE_CASE | lower_snake_case |
C++ naming conventions
| Component | Convention | Example |
|---|---|---|
| Variables | Lower camel case | <syntaxhighlight lang="C++">
int state_; MessageType messageType; uint32_t countOfSomething; ros::NodeHandle rosNodeHandle; </syntaxhighlight> |
| Methods | Lower camel case | <syntaxhighlight lang="C++">
void calculate(); int getCount(); int processIncomingMessages(); </syntaxhighlight> |
| Member variables | Add '_' suffix to name, cannot be public | <syntaxhighlight lang="C++">
int memberVariable_; std::string name_; ros::ServiceClient rosServiceClient_; </syntaxhighlight> |
| Class names | Upper camel case | <syntaxhighlight lang="C++">
class Vector3; class AgentController; class MapAligner; </syntaxhighlight> |
| Abstract classes | Upper camel case Prefix 'I' for interfaces - pure abstract classes without any implementations Suffix 'Base' for abstract base classes with some implementations |
<syntaxhighlight lang="C++">
class ITextParser; // Pure abstract class - defines only interfaces without any implementations class IMapFilter; class TaskBase; // Abstract class with some implementations common to all tasks class MappingBase; </syntaxhighlight> |
| Namespaces | Lower camel case | <syntaxhighlight lang="C++">
namespace cognitao_utils { } namespace cogniteam { namespace tools { } /* namespace tools */ } /* namespace cogniteam */ </syntaxhighlight> |
| Enums | Upper camel case Prefer enum class over regular enums |
<syntaxhighlight lang="C++">
enum class MessageTypes { Single = 1, MultiPacket = 2, }; enum class Colors { Red = 0x00, Green = 0x01, Blue = 0x02 }; </syntaxhighlight> |
Files and folders
| Component | Convention | Example |
|---|---|---|
| Class files Header and source file |
Upper camel case | MyClass.h MyClass.cpp AgentRosController.hpp |
| Main File containint main() method, usually ROS node |
Lower snake case | cognitao_runner.cpp my_app.cpp agent_controller_node.cpp |
| Folders | Lower snake case | cognitao_ros include/agent_controller src/map_filters |
DON'T USE MACROS & DEFINES except for header guards
